Business Overview

  • Core business: North America’s largest apparel company focused exclusively on babies and young children with iconic brands Carter’s and OshKosh
  • New toddler brand Otter Avenue launched July 2025 emphasizing independence, fashion-forward styles

Management Discussion & Analysis

  • Operating cash flow $122.3M, down 59.1% YoY due to lower net income and higher inventory purchases from tariffs
  • Capital expenditures $53.7M, down 4.5% YoY; planned capex ~$55M for retail stores, distribution, and IT in fiscal 2026

Risk Factors

  • Regulatory/legal risk: Incremental tariff-related costs increased product costs by approximately $60 million in fiscal 2025
  • Geopolitical/macroeconomic threat: Unfavorable foreign currency exchange rates reduced consolidated net sales by $6.7 million in 2025
